This job offer is expired
You are responsible for the development of applications (high performance and high availability) that deliver an excellent user experience. You optimize the performance and scalability of the applications. You integrated 3rd party services like payment and social media services, logging, monitoring etc). Managing the life cycle of back- ends (and service API’s) applications is what you do. This you achieve in great cooperation with other Developers, Devops Engineers and Product Owners.
This you achieve in great cooperation with other Developers, Devops Engineers and Product Owners
• Education in Computer Science, Information Technology (or comparable) at HVE or University level.
• Extensive experience in high volume, high availability video environments (applications and services).
• Ample experience in continuous integration and continuous deployment, unit and integration testing, Git and Git Flow branching models, agile development.
• Data modeling and design of (no) SQL-databases.
• Security, user authentication & authorization among multiple systems.
• js (and REST frameworks, e.d. Express, Restify), ReactJS for building user interfaces.
• Experience with: ES6, Babel, Webpack, Sass/LESS, BEM, Responsive Design, Mocha, Jasmine, Enzyme, Redux, Supertest, Sinon
• Docker (in the context of Node.js and micro-services).
• Open-source technologies like PostgreSQL, RabbitMQ, Redis